If you thought Alemeda couldn’t outdo herself after Gonna Bleach My Eyebrows—think again! The Ethiopian-Sudanese alt-pop queen hit us with another jaw-dropping performance of ‘I Already Dug Your Grave,’ and trust us, we felt it deep in our bones. From her fierce attitude that commands our attention, Alemeda gave us everything we could ever want. Right in time for spooky season, too, the vibes are unmatched. Here are four unforgettable moments from Alemeda’s COLORS performance, proving why she’s one of the most exciting alt-pop artists on the rise.
That Intense Opening That Unloads
The fast-paced and groovy intro of ‘I Already Dug Your Grave’ set the mood for what was about to be an emotional rollercoaster, blending her signature soft melodies with a dark, edgy vibe. The opening verse absolutely demolishes a past lover and has our jaws on the floor. By the time she started singing about it being too late to return, we were already emotionally invested—and she hadn’t even hit the chorus yet!
Alemeda’s Vocals
Alemeda seamlessly switches between a delicate bridge and powerful belts in this performance. The way she sings is raw and vulnerable. In ‘I Already Dug Your Grave,’ every vocal run felt like it carried years of frustration, pain, and empowerment.

The Funky Alt-Pop Beat
Alemeda’s alt-pop roots showed strong in this performance, and we love the guitar pairing and her vocals. It’s easily a song we can relate to on a deeper level because of the introspective lyrics, but we also have fun because of the alt-pop beat.
The Firm Ending (Yeah … She Cut Them Off)
Alemeda is never short on her confidence, and the way she builds her songs shows it. The dramatic ending that cuts off mirrors what she is singing about – cutting that toxic past off. It’s such a fun ending to the song that on first listen, we’re sad it’s over, but we’re also celebrating the fact she kept her word.

Alemeda continues to prove why she’s a force to be reckoned with in the alt-pop scene. If ‘I Already Dug Your Grave’ is any indication of what’s to come from her upcoming EP, we’re ready to have our hearts broken and healed all over again.
